Plot Summary

Welcome to the dark side of Camelot: King Arthur is gone. The Round Table is in ruins. And a rogue sorcerer has unleashed a reign of monstrous terror upon the land. For the court’s last remaining knights, their only hope lies in the powers of the now-bitter and broken wizard Merlin (James Callis of BATTLESTAR GALACTICA). But can a once-great man of magic defeat a legion of creatures that includes Dragon Soldiers, Death Hawks, and Gorgons, and still reclaim the legendary castle of lore? Laura Harris of TV's Dead Like Me and 24 co-stars in this epic adventure that puts a savage new edge on the saga of Excalibur, Mordred, and the ultimate battle between Merlin and the Book of Beasts.
